Moving from Dependabot to Renovate for more granular control of depedencies and gating their release before auto-merging.

It's a new landscape of uv/pip/npm/cargo etc. getting pwnt by CVEs that attack the dependency pipeline itself.

Need better control and management of these dependencies.

This PR migrates dependency management from Dependabot to Renovate Bot. The Dependabot configuration and auto-merge workflow are removed, replaced by a new Renovate configuration that applies recommended defaults, enforces a 7-day release age, disables automerge, and defines update grouping and labeling rules for GitHub Actions and npm packages.

Renovate Bot configuration
renovate.json
New configuration file enables Renovate with config:recommended, sets minimumReleaseAge to 7 days, disables automerge, applies baseline dependencies label and commit message prefix, and adds package rules for github-actions (labeled ci, prefixed chore(ci):) and npm-server grouping.

Consider explicit rules for additional package managers mentioned in the PR.

The PR motivation specifically mentions CVEs targeting "uv/pip/npm/cargo, etc." but only npm and github-actions have explicit package rules defined. Other managers (pip, cargo, uv) will inherit the global settings. While this may be intentional, consider whether you need manager-specific grouping, labeling, or update strategies for Python (pip/uv) and Rust (cargo) dependencies similar to what you've configured for npm and GitHub Actions.
